This contract position offers the opportunity to support students in Kindergarten through 3rd grade for the 2026-2027 school year, working with a dedicated team that values your expertise and commitment.
As a Special Education Teacher, you will deliver tailored instruction and interventions, focusing on students diagnosed with Autism Spectrum Disorder. You will work onsite, contributing to a collaborative environment where every childs growth and well-being is prioritized.
Your experience, passion, and adaptability will help create a nurturing classroom atmosphere where each child can thrive.
Qualifications & Experience:
- Current Professional Educator's License (PEL) through the Illinois State Board of Education (ISBE)
- Experience or strong interest in working with students on the autism spectrum
- Ability to develop and implement Individualized Education Programs (IEPs)
- Excellent communication and organizational skills
- Commitment to fostering inclusive, accessible learning environments
Key Responsibilities:
- Design and deliver individualized instruction to meet each student's unique needs
- Collaborate with general education teachers, aides, and therapy providers
- Monitor and assess student progress, adjusting teaching strategies as needed
- Maintain clear and accurate documentation in compliance with school and district policies
- Support families and caregivers with resources and regular communication
This role offers 35 hours of work per week, ensuring a balanced schedule and the chance to make genuine connections with students and colleagues.
